public class ConnectorFieldsTest extends TestCase {

  /**
   * A simple resource bundle that uppercases the keys, and optionally
   * returns a specified value for a given key. This implementation is
   * used to show that the resource bundle passed in to various Fields
   * is being used, and to test XML encoding.
   */
  private static class UpcasingResourceBundle extends ResourceBundle {
    private final String distinguishedKey;
    private final String distinguishedValue;

    UpcasingResourceBundle() {
      this(null, null);
    }

    UpcasingResourceBundle(String key, String value) {
      this.distinguishedKey = key;
      this.distinguishedValue = value;
    }

    @Override
    public Enumeration<String> getKeys() {
      throw new IllegalStateException();
    }

    /**
     * All it does is translates the key to upper case
     */
    @Override
    protected Object handleGetObject(String key) {
      return (key.equals(distinguishedKey))
          ? distinguishedValue :  key.toUpperCase();
    }
  }

  public void testSimpleFieldEmpty() throws Exception {
    doTestSimpleFieldWithValue(false, null, null, null, true);
  }

  public void testSimpleFieldWithValueFromMap() throws Exception {
    doTestSimpleFieldWithValue(false, "bar", null, "bar", true);
  }

  public void testSimpleFieldWithValueFromString() throws Exception {
    doTestSimpleFieldWithValue(false, "bar", null, "bar", false);
  }

  public void testSimpleFieldWithValueEncoded() throws Exception {
    doTestSimpleFieldWithValue(false, "ain't", null, "ain&#39;t", true);
  }

  public void testSimpleFieldPassword() throws Exception {
    doTestSimpleFieldWithValue(true, null, null, null, true);
  }

  public void testSimpleFieldDefaultValueOnly() throws Exception {
    doTestSimpleFieldWithValue(false, null, "bar", "bar", true);
  }

  public void testSimpleFieldDefaultValueUnusedFromMap() throws Exception {
    doTestSimpleFieldWithValue(false, "bar", "foo", "bar", true);
  }

  public void testSimpleFieldDefaultValueUnusedFromString() throws Exception {
    doTestSimpleFieldWithValue(false, "bar", "foo", "bar", false);
  }

  private void doTestSimpleFieldWithValue(boolean isPassword, String value,
      String defaultValue, String encodedValue, boolean fromMap)
      throws Exception {
    String name = "simple";
    String label = "d'accord";
    boolean mandatory = false;
    SingleLineField field = new SingleLineField(name, mandatory, isPassword);
    if (value != null) {
      if (fromMap) {
        field.setValueFrom(ImmutableMap.of(name, value));
      } else {
        field.setValueFromString(value);
      }
    }
    if (defaultValue != null) {
      field.setDefaultValue(defaultValue);
    }
    boolean highlightError = false;
    String snippet = field.getSnippet(new UpcasingResourceBundle(name, label),
        highlightError);
    XmlParseUtil.validateXhtml(snippet);
    assertTrue(snippet.contains("name=\"" + name + "\""));
    assertTrue(snippet.contains("input"));
    if (isPassword) {
      assertTrue(snippet.contains("type=\"password\""));
    } else {
      assertTrue(snippet.contains("type=\"text\""));
    }
    if (value == null) {
      assertFalse(snippet.contains("value"));
    } else {
      assertTrue(snippet.contains("value=\"" + encodedValue + "\""));
    }

    // The encoded label is not declared earlier so that I don't use
    // it by mistake elsewhere.
    doTestBundleMessage(snippet, name, label, "d&#39;accord");
  }

  /**
   * Tests bundle messages that require XML encoding.
   *
   * @param snippet the form snippet containing the message under test
   * @param name the bundle key
   * @param message the bundle value
   * @param encodedMessage the XML encoded bundle value
   */
  private void doTestBundleMessage(String snippet, String name, String message,
      String encodedMessage) {
    assertFalse("Found undistinguished message " + name.toUpperCase(),
        snippet.contains(name.toUpperCase()));
    assertFalse("Found unencoded message " + message,
        snippet.contains(message));
    int index = snippet.indexOf(encodedMessage);
    assertTrue("Did not find encoded message " + encodedMessage, index != -1);
    assertFalse("More than one occurrence of " + encodedMessage,
        snippet.substring(index + name.length()).contains(encodedMessage));
  }
